43-year-old's case to go to Court of General Gaol Delivery
A Douglas woman has appeared in court accused of perverting the course of justice.
Joanne Fenton, of Cronk Grainagh Estate, appeared at Douglas Courthouse where she was told her case will be elevated to the Court of General Gaol Delivery.
The 43-year-old allegedly committed the offence – which centres around an ongoing house sale – on 12 June; she’s also been accused of assaulting a woman on 10 June.
Bail was granted until her next court appearance, where committal proceedings will take place, on 21 September.
